T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S FOR GE - DS3800NHVN

DS3800NHVN is a High Voltage Board manufactured and designed by General Electric as part of the Mark IV Series used in GE Speedtronic Gas Turbine Control Systems. In gas turbine control systems, a high-voltage board is a critical component responsible for managing the high-voltage power supply required for the ignition of the fuel-air mixture in the combustion chamber. The high-voltage board typically consists of a set of capacitors, transformers, and other electrical components that are used to generate and distribute the high-voltage electrical pulses required for the ignition process.

The high-voltage board is usually located near the ignition system and is connected to the gas turbine control system's main control board. When the gas turbine control system receives a signal to start the ignition process, it sends a command to the high-voltage board, which then initiates the process of charging the capacitors and generating the high-voltage pulses. It's important to note that the high-voltage board must be designed and built to withstand the harsh operating conditions of a gas turbine environment, including high temperatures, high pressures, and high levels of vibration. Additionally, the high-voltage board must be equipped with safety features such as overvoltage protection and grounding to ensure the safety of personnel and equipment.

FEATURES:

The high voltage board in gas turbine control systems typically has a number of important features, including:

High Voltage Pulse Generation: The board is designed to generate high voltage pulses, typically in the range of 15-25 kV, to ignite the fuel-air mixture in the combustion chamber.

Capacitor Charging Circuit: The high voltage board includes a charging circuit that charges the capacitors to the required voltage level before discharging them to generate the high voltage pulses.

Transformer and Coil Circuits: The board contains transformers and coil circuits that step up the voltage from the capacitor bank to the required ignition voltage.

Temperature and Vibration Resistance: The high voltage board must be designed to withstand the high temperatures and vibrations associated with gas turbine operation.

Reliability: The high-voltage board must be highly reliable and capable of operating continuously under harsh conditions.

Diagnostic and Monitoring Features: The high voltage board may include diagnostic and monitoring features to detect and diagnose any issues with the board, such as capacitance degradation, voltage drops, or other problems.
